The screw conveyor is inclined at 41 degrees.It has dual shaft each 4" in dia driven by a 5hp motor 1760rpm using chain drive and face mounted. The sprockets are 17" and 8.75" dia running at 120 rpm and 60 rpm respectively. I need to change the speed of bigger sprocket to 30rpm. How big sprocket do i need?

 
If you need to cut your speed to 1/4 its current speed, multiply the diameter by 4. However, since you're talking sprockets, count the teeth and multiply by 4.
